Your radio has two power feeds. The auto-genius link I sent you shows two RAD power feeds/fuses. One is Fuse 37 in the Passenger Compartment Fuse Panel and the other one is Fuse 14 in your Engine Compartment Fuse Box. Here’s a link to the Radio and the speakers. In the top right corner of the schematic it shows RAD-1 and RAD-2 Fuses, one located in each Fuse Panel. Since your dilemma started in the battery/fuse box area, Fuse 14 needs to be checked.

Do you own a voltmeter to check if certain fuses are even getting power?
